Server restarts are a double edged sword. On one hand it helps fix memory issues and improves performance as well as resetting loot (on non-persistence servers). On the other hand it kicks you from the game sometimes preventing you from rejoining since others fill the slot before you reboot dayZ (because it crashed lol) and can cause character rollbacks or even total loss. So how often should a persistence server be restarted and how often should a non persistence server be restarted? Also what should the policy be in terms of warning by the server before a restart.
